1. Facility Maintenance
2. Alternate for Coolant Technician
3. Perform or Assist with PM activities on equipment
4. Perform or assist with PM’s on floor scrubbers, fork-lifts, & conveyors
5. Prioritize, direct and train janitorial staff
6. Monitor inventory of cleaning supplies and reorder
7. Monitor cleanliness and organization of parking lot, Cold Storage & Chemical Storage areas.
8. Enforce and adhere to all recycling requirements & complete necessary documentation
9.Customer liaison for oil, coolant and recycling vendors (order, coordinate, monitor, etc)
10.Storm Water Operator and Great Lakes Water Authority responsibilities
11. Assist Shipping and Receiving as needed.
12. Follow Housekeeping, Safety (lockout/tagout) & Environmental requirements (recycling, labeling, spills and programs)
13. Continuous improvement ideas in safety, productivity, quality, housekeeping
14. Ensure compliance to all levels of the Quality and Environmental systems
15.Other duties as defined by your manager
General/Facilities maintenance encompasses a wide range of activities aimed at preserving the condition and functionality of buildings in addition to assisting with PM activities on equipment.
